Description
 

EXTRACT
No extract version because oats have to be converted.

PARTIAL MASH
4 lbs Pale Malt Extract + 2 lbs British 2-Row + 1 lb Steel Cut Oats
Partial Mash Price:
$22.50 dry yeast
$26.50 liquid yesat

FULL MASH
7.5 lb British 2-Row + 1.5 lbs Steel Cut Oats
Full Mash Price:
$19.00 dry yeast
$23.00 liquid yeast



EACH KIT INCLUDES:

1/2 lb Chocolate Roast
1/4 lb Black Roasted Malt
1/2 lb 70-80L Crystal Malt
1 oz Target Hops
1 oz Fuggles Hops

One Package (11 gram) Windsor Dry Ale Yeast or White Labs Irish Ale Yeast

NOTE: We notice a lot of oatmeal stout recipes using extract and specialty grains only. Remember that specialty grains have little or no converting enzymes, thus the oats won't be converted and will just add starch to your stout (and might give you flatulence). This is the reason for no extract version. Be wary of any extract version of this beer that has no base malt (starch converting enzymes).
